they can be jailed by landlock, we don't have support in go-landlock tho afaik, @Gnoack
It's tracked in https://github.com/landlock-lsm/go-landlock/issues/35 - signals and abstract Unix sockets do unfortunately not interact well with the inherently multithreaded Go runtime. We are working on a fix in https://github.com/landlock-lsm/go-landlock/issues/36 but this needs to be on the kernel side and this is delaying this feature in Go, unfortunately. It is usable from (single threaded) C programs though.
